
An independent panel investigating the deadliest fire in Hong Kong decades is set to deliver its closing remarks. The blaze at Wang Fuk Court in Tai Po on November 26, 2025, killed 168 people and displaced nearly 5,000. The 600-page closing statement will cover the causes and responsibilities related to the fire, which occurred during a HK$336 million renovation project.
